EXCEEDS logo
Exceeds
Raul Zamora

PROFILE

Raul Zamora

Raul Zamora contributed to the canonical/opensearch-dashboards-operator repository by modernizing its CI/CD pipelines and enhancing packaging compatibility across Ubuntu 22.04 and 24.04. He focused on stabilizing build processes, refining charmcraft configurations, and managing dependency versions to ensure reproducible builds and reduce maintenance overhead. Using Python, YAML, and GitHub Actions, Raul migrated workflows to updated syntax, optimized caching strategies, and aligned tooling with upstream standards. His work addressed platform drift, streamlined release cycles, and improved operational efficiency. The depth of his engineering is evident in the careful management of build environments and the consistent delivery of robust, maintainable automation.

Overall Statistics

Feature vs Bugs

71%Features

Repository Contributions

17Total
Bugs
2
Commits
17
Features
5
Lines of code
1,527
Activity Months3

Work History

January 2025

9 Commits • 2 Features

Jan 1, 2025

January 2025 performance summary for canonical/opensearch-dashboards-operator. Delivered two major feature blocks: (1) CI/CD Pipeline Modernization and Dependency Updates, and (2) Charmcraft Packaging and Platform Compatibility Enhancements. The work emphasizes reliability, cross-platform support, and faster release cycles, with traceable commits across the CI/CD and packaging pipelines.

December 2024

3 Commits • 2 Features

Dec 1, 2024

December 2024 monthly performance highlights for canonical/opensearch-dashboards-operator. Key features delivered include Charmcraft tooling modernization: migrated to ST124 syntax, updated dependencies, and streamlined build/release workflow (commit c2bd396354a6223bb92267220e3f6c8cd7bc61bf). Maintenance cleanup included removal of outdated Ubuntu 24.04 support and cleanup of configuration files in tox.ini/pyproject.toml (commits 322b0232aad811ef5c21b87fe0825672de1c319c and 6d7936a13cdd7cc6500a4b430feff9446d04b369). Impact: faster release cadence, reduced build maintenance, and lower risk from deprecated configurations; improved alignment with upstream Charmcraft tooling. Technologies/skills demonstrated: Charmcraft modernization, CI/CD automation, Python packaging hygiene, dependency management, and configuration cleanup.

November 2024

5 Commits • 1 Features

Nov 1, 2024

Concise monthly summary for 2024-11 focusing on key accomplishments for canonical/opensearch-dashboards-operator. Highlights: delivered packaging compatibility updates for Ubuntu bases and OpenSearch Dashboards, improved CI reliability, and stabilized dependency management for reproducible builds. This work reduces packaging drift, accelerates delivery, and enhances platform support.

Activity

Loading activity data...

Quality Metrics

Correctness85.8%
Maintainability88.2%
Architecture81.2%
Performance70.6%
AI Usage20.0%

Skills & Technologies

Programming Languages

PythonShellTOMLYAMLpythonyaml

Technical Skills

Build AutomationBuild ProcessCI/CDCI/CD ConfigurationCharm DevelopmentConfiguration ManagementDependency ManagementDevOpsGitHub ActionsPython PackagingSnapcraft

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

canonical/opensearch-dashboards-operator

Nov 2024 Jan 2025
3 Months active

Languages Used

PythonShellYAMLTOMLpythonyaml

Technical Skills

Build ProcessCI/CDCharm DevelopmentDependency ManagementDevOpsGitHub Actions

Generated by Exceeds AIThis report is designed for sharing and indexing